❚❚ Press + Command Dials

Selecting Press + command dials displays the following
options:

Option

Description

i

Choose image
area

Press the Fn button
and rotate a
command dial to
choose from pre-
selected image areas
(0 74). Selecting

Choose image area
displays a list of image areas; highlight options
and press 2 to select or deselect, then press J.

$

Shutter spd &
aperture lock

Press the Fn button and rotate the main
command dial to lock shutter speed in modes f
and h; press the Fn button and rotate the sub-
command dial to lock aperture in modes g and
h. See page 126 for more information.

v

1 step spd/
aperture

If the Fn button is pressed when the command
dials are rotated, changes to shutter speed
(exposure modes f and h) and aperture
(exposure modes g and h) are made in
increments of 1 EV, regardless of the option
selected for Custom Setting b2 (EV steps for

exposure cntrl, 0 315).

w

Choose non-CPU
lens number

Press the Fn button and rotate a command dial to
choose a lens number specified using the Non-

CPU lens data option (0 229).

y

Active
D-Lighting

Press the Fn button and rotate the command
dials to adjust Active D-Lighting (0 182).

&

Exposure delay
mode

Press the Fn button and rotate a command dial to
choose an exposure delay mode (0 322).

None

No operation is performed when the command
dials are rotated while the Fn button is pressed.
